Program Manager- IOP mental health clinic- Start Up location

Thousand Branches Wellness provides outpatient mental health treatment for adolescents and adults that supports meaningful progress without requiring a pause from everyday life. Our services are ideal for individuals who want high-quality care while continuing to fulfill responsibilities at work, home, school or in the community. Outpatient treatment can provide the structure, consistency and flexibility needed to build momentum over time. Responsibilities include but are not limited to assessment, development, implementation, and management of outpatient services. Under the guidance of UHS Corporate Outpatient Department this position will be accountable for overseeing, supervising, and monitoring daily operations ensuring clinical and budgetary expectations are met.

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for the management and oversite of all Employees
  • Monitor and manage client satisfaction through standardized measures
  • Clinical oversight, support, and supervision
  • Curriculum and Service Line Development
  • Group Facilitation and Observation to ensure curriculum integrity is maintained
  • Referral Management, Assessments, group facilitation and direct individual client contact
  • Performance Improvement and Risk Monitoring
  • Data Analysis for trend identification and ongoing program development
  • Fiscal Responsibilities and Corporate deadlines
  • Census Management
  • Utilization Review
  • FTE and Expense Management
  • Oversight of physical space

About Universal Health Services

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, Universal Health Services, Inc. (NYSE: UHS) is one of the nation's largest and most respected providers of hospital and healthcare services. Since our founding in 1979, UHS has grown steadily into a premier Fortune 500 corporation perennially recognized by multiple esteemed national rating entities. Through its subsidiaries, UHS operates inpatient acute care facilities, inpatient behavioral health facilities, outpatient and other facilities, nationwide virtual behavioral health services, an insurance offering, a physician network and various related services with physical locations in the U.S., Puerto Rico, Ireland and United Kingdom.www.uhs.com.

Qualifications

  • Master's Degree or higher
  • Active OK Clinical License (LCSW, LMFT or LPCC or equivalent)
  • Able to provide clinical supervision
  • 5-8 years of behavioral healthcare leadership experience

Preferred Skills

  • Experience with Management of clinical and clerical aspects of a behavioral health office
  • Understanding of OK State and The Joint Commission Requirements and Regulations for outpatient Behavioral Health Services
  • Digital, Print and in Personal Marketing
  • Professional Written and Verbal Communication Skills
  • Knowledge of EMR Utilization
